| /** |
| * Creates a drop shadow of a given image and returns a new image which shows the |
| * input image on top of its drop shadow. |
| * <p> |
| * <b>NOTE: If the shape is rectangular and opaque, consider using |
| * {@link #drawRectangleShadow(java.awt.Graphics, int, int, int, int)} instead.</b> |
| * |
| * @param source the source image to be shadowed |
| * @param shadowSize the size of the shadow in pixels |
| * @param shadowOpacity the opacity of the shadow, with 0=transparent and 1=opaque |
| * @param shadowRgb the RGB int to use for the shadow color |
| * @return a new image with the source image on top of its shadow |
| */ |
| @SuppressWarnings({"AssignmentToForLoopParameter", "UnnecessaryLocalVariable", // Imported code |
| "SuspiciousNameCombination", "UnusedAssignment"}) |
| public static BufferedImage createDropShadow(BufferedImage source, int shadowSize, |
| float shadowOpacity, int shadowRgb) { |
| |
| // This code is based on |
| // http://www.jroller.com/gfx/entry/non_rectangular_shadow |
| |
| BufferedImage image; |
| int width = source.getWidth(); |
| int height = source.getHeight(); |
| boolean isRetina = ImageUtils.isRetinaImage(source); |
| if (isRetina && UIUtil.isAppleRetina()) { |
| // This shadow painting code doesn't work right with the Apple JDK 6 Retina support. |
| // Since this code isn't used very frequently, just skip the drop shadows for now |
| return source; |
| } |
| if (isRetina) { |
| image = ImageUtils.createDipImage(width + SHADOW_SIZE, height + SHADOW_SIZE, BufferedImage.TYPE_INT_ARGB); |
| } else { |
| //noinspection UndesirableClassUsage |
| image = new BufferedImage(width + SHADOW_SIZE, height + SHADOW_SIZE, BufferedImage.TYPE_INT_ARGB); |
| } |
| |
| Graphics2D g2 = image.createGraphics(); |
| //noinspection ConstantConditions |
| UIUtil.drawImage(g2, source, shadowSize, shadowSize, null); |
| |
| int dstWidth = image.getWidth(); |
| int dstHeight = image.getHeight(); |
| |
| int left = (shadowSize - 1) >> 1; |
| int right = shadowSize - left; |
| int xStart = left; |
| int xStop = dstWidth - right; |
| int yStart = left; |
| int yStop = dstHeight - right; |
| |
| shadowRgb &= 0x00FFFFFF; |
| |
| int[] aHistory = new int[shadowSize]; |
| int historyIdx = 0; |
| |
| int aSum; |
| |
| int[] dataBuffer = ((DataBufferInt) image.getRaster().getDataBuffer()).getData(); |
| int lastPixelOffset = right * dstWidth; |
| float sumDivider = shadowOpacity / shadowSize; |
| |
| // horizontal pass |
| for (int y = 0, bufferOffset = 0; y < dstHeight; y++, bufferOffset = y * dstWidth) { |
| aSum = 0; |
| historyIdx = 0; |
| for (int x = 0; x < shadowSize; x++, bufferOffset++) { |
| int a = dataBuffer[bufferOffset] >>> 24; |
| aHistory[x] = a; |
| aSum += a; |
| } |
| |
| bufferOffset -= right; |
| |
| for (int x = xStart; x < xStop; x++, bufferOffset++) { |
| int a = (int) (aSum * sumDivider); |
| dataBuffer[bufferOffset] = a << 24 | shadowRgb; |
| |
| // subtract the oldest pixel from the sum |
| aSum -= aHistory[historyIdx]; |
| |
| // get the latest pixel |
| a = dataBuffer[bufferOffset + right] >>> 24; |
| aHistory[historyIdx] = a; |
| aSum += a; |
| |
| if (++historyIdx >= shadowSize) { |
| historyIdx -= shadowSize; |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| // vertical pass |
| for (int x = 0, bufferOffset = 0; x < dstWidth; x++, bufferOffset = x) { |
| aSum = 0; |
| historyIdx = 0; |
| for (int y = 0; y < shadowSize; y++, bufferOffset += dstWidth) { |
| int a = dataBuffer[bufferOffset] >>> 24; |
| aHistory[y] = a; |
| aSum += a; |
| } |
| |
| bufferOffset -= lastPixelOffset; |
| |
| for (int y = yStart; y < yStop; y++, bufferOffset += dstWidth) { |
| int a = (int) (aSum * sumDivider); |
| dataBuffer[bufferOffset] = a << 24 | shadowRgb; |
| |
| // subtract the oldest pixel from the sum |
| aSum -= aHistory[historyIdx]; |
| |
| // get the latest pixel |
| a = dataBuffer[bufferOffset + lastPixelOffset] >>> 24; |
| aHistory[historyIdx] = a; |
| aSum += a; |
| |
| if (++historyIdx >= shadowSize) { |
| historyIdx -= shadowSize; |
| } |
| } |
| } |
| |
| //noinspection ConstantConditions |
| UIUtil.drawImage(g2, source, null, 0, 0); |
| g2.dispose(); |
| |
| return image; |
| } |

| // Shadow graphics. This was generated by creating a drop shadow in |
| // Gimp, using the parameters x offset=10, y offset=10, blur radius=10, |
| // (for the small drop shadows x offset=10, y offset=10, blur radius=10) |
| // color=black, and opacity=51. These values attempt to make a shadow |
| // that is legible both for dark and light themes, on top of the |
| // canvas background (rgb(150,150,150). Darker shadows would tend to |
| // blend into the foreground for a dark holo screen, and lighter shadows |
| // would be hard to spot on the canvas background. If you make adjustments, |
| // make sure to check the shadow with both dark and light themes. |
| // |
| // After making the graphics, I cut out the top right, bottom left |
| // and bottom right corners as 20x20 images, and these are reproduced by |
| // painting them in the corresponding places in the target graphics context. |
| // I then grabbed a single horizontal gradient line from the middle of the |
| // right edge,and a single vertical gradient line from the bottom. These |
| // are then painted scaled/stretched in the target to fill the gaps between |
| // the three corner images. |
| // |
| // Filenames: bl=bottom left, b=bottom, br=bottom right, r=right, tr=top right |
